首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Qml按钮的工具提示被QQuickView边界裁剪

是因为QQuickView默认情况下会将其内容限制在其边界内显示,导致工具提示超出边界部分被裁剪掉。解决这个问题的方法是通过设置QQuickView的属性来调整边界限制。

首先,可以尝试设置QQuickView的clip属性为false,这样可以禁用边界裁剪效果。示例代码如下:

代码语言:qml
复制
QQuickView {
    id: view
    clip: false
    // 其他属性设置
    // ...
}

另一种方法是使用QQuickItem的clip属性来调整边界限制。可以将按钮的父级元素(例如父级Item)的clip属性设置为false,以确保工具提示不被裁剪。示例代码如下:

代码语言:qml
复制
Item {
    id: parentItem
    clip: false

    Button {
        // 按钮属性设置
        // ...
        tooltip: "工具提示内容"
    }
}

这样设置后,工具提示将不再被边界裁剪,完整显示在按钮周围。

对于Qml按钮的工具提示,可以使用Qml中的ToolTip元素来定义和设置。ToolTip元素可以包含文本、图像等内容,并且可以通过设置属性来自定义外观和行为。示例代码如下:

代码语言:qml
复制
Button {
    // 按钮属性设置
    // ...
    tooltip: ToolTip {
        text: "工具提示内容"
        // 其他属性设置
        // ...
    }
}

关于Qml按钮的工具提示的分类,它属于用户界面(UI)交互设计中的一种提示机制,用于向用户提供额外的信息或指导。工具提示通常以文本形式显示,帮助用户理解按钮的功能或提供相关的上下文信息。

Qml按钮的工具提示的优势在于它可以提供简洁明了的提示信息,帮助用户更好地理解按钮的作用,提高用户体验和界面的可用性。

Qml按钮的工具提示适用于各种应用场景,特别是在需要向用户提供额外信息或指导的情况下。例如,在一个复杂的界面中,工具提示可以帮助用户快速了解按钮的功能,减少用户的学习成本;在一个需要用户确认操作的场景中,工具提示可以提供额外的提示信息,帮助用户做出正确的决策。

腾讯云相关产品中,与Qml按钮的工具提示相关的产品包括云服务器(CVM)、云数据库MySQL版(CDB)、云原生应用引擎(TKE)等。这些产品可以为Qml按钮的工具提示提供稳定可靠的基础设施支持和扩展能力。具体产品介绍和链接如下:

  • 云服务器(CVM):提供弹性、可靠的云服务器实例,可用于部署和运行Qml应用程序。产品介绍链接
  • 云数据库MySQL版(CDB):提供高性能、可扩展的云数据库服务,可用于存储和管理Qml应用程序的数据。产品介绍链接
  • 云原生应用引擎(TKE):提供全托管的容器化应用引擎,可用于部署和管理Qml应用程序的容器化环境。产品介绍链接

通过使用这些腾讯云产品,可以为Qml按钮的工具提示提供稳定可靠的基础设施支持,并且根据具体需求选择适合的产品进行集成和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Qml开发中性能Tips(翻译文)

视图轻弹(拖动)时,必须快速创建代理; 例如,在单击委托时仅需要任何其他功能应由Loader在需要时创建; 在委托中将QML数量保持在最低水平。...Loader控件可用于动态加载和卸载在QML文件中定义可视QML组件或在QML文件中定义项/组件。这种动态行为允许开发人员控制应用程序内存使用和启动速度。...4.1 在过渡动画中尽可能为屏幕小区域设置动画 如果您需要在一秒钟内移动3个元素,请尝试每次移动300毫秒。该系统可以计算需要重新绘制边界,并在这些边界内绘制所有内容。...4.2 避免复杂裁剪 您应该只在真正需要时候启用裁剪clip功能。默认clip值为false。 如果启用了裁剪,则Item将把自己绘制以及其子项绘制裁剪到其边界矩形。...4.3 如果从QML文件中去掉注释或空白,是否有助于提高性能? 不是真的。这些文件在启动时重新处理为二进制内存表示,因此到运行时应该不会有性能差异。

4.9K32

【专业技术】还有人在用Qt开发app嘛?

要启动文本编辑器,仅需要使用qmlviewer工具,并包含一个QML文件名称为参数.本教程C++部分假设读者了解基本Qt编译过程....为了实现按钮点击功能,我们可以处理QML事件.QML事件与Qt信号槽机制类似.触发信号时会调用与其连接槽....当鼠标在MouseArea区域内移动时会触发很多信号.其中当用户点击许可鼠标按钮(默认是左按钮)时会调用onClicked信号.可以设置onClicked处理事件.本例中,当在MouseArea中点击鼠标时会调用...Qt.darker(buttonColor, 1.5) : buttonColor } 完整功能按钮代码在Button.qml中.上述代码片段有些省略,因为有些已经在上节中介绍过或与当前讨论无关....处理器.onButtonClick赋予一个可执行动作.在这个按钮范例中,onClick按钮事件中调用了onButtonClick,简单输出一行文本.onButtonClick信号使外部对象可处理按钮鼠标区域事件

4.7K70

「游戏引擎 浅入浅出」98.1 SubstancePainter插件开发环境

在 plugins 插件目录,新建我们第一个插件目录helloworld,并创建文件toolbar.qml、main.qml。...toolbar.qml描述了自定义按钮属性,代码如下:import QtQuick 2.7import AlgWidgets 2.0import AlgWidgets.Style 2.0AlgButton...{tooltip: "这是一个按钮,点击会在log窗口输出helloworld"iconName: ""text: "第一个插件"}main.qml 将toolbar.qml描述自定义按钮,添加到工具栏...描述按钮,添加到工具栏var InterfaceButton = alg.ui.addToolBarWidget("toolbar.qml");// 给按钮加事件if( InterfaceButton...点击菜单 JavaScript-Reload Plugins Folder刷新插件列表,新编写插件就会出现在 JavaScript 子菜单中,如下图:图片插件默认启用了,在工具栏就可以看到创建自定义按钮

1K20

OpenCV3 和 Qt5 计算机视觉:11~12

开发人员命令提示符。...选择它并按“克隆”按钮,然后选择在上一步“Qt 版本”选项卡中设置 Qt 版本(如果您在那里看不到自己版本,则可能需要按一次“应用”按钮,然后按“将显示在组合框中)。...请注意,这种意义上单元格不包含任何可视边界,并且与布局本身一样,布局内单元格也是在其中组织项目的非可视方式。 QML 代码扩展遵循相同模式,无论添加或需要多少项。...您可以猜测,按前面代码中“关闭”按钮将导致mainWindow关闭。 无论在 QML 文件中哪个位置定义 ID,都可以在该特定 QML 文件中任何位置访问它。...用户界面的辅助工具外,Qt Quick Designer 可以帮助您了解 QML 语言本身,因为在设计器中完成所有修改都将转换为 QML 代码并存储在同一 QML 文件中。

6.2K20

利用热红外遥感影像提取地表温度草垛

以Landsat8 LOI_TIRS卫星数字产品,下载花溪大致在图像中遥感影像为基础数据,用“花溪区行政边界裁剪”得到预处理图像。 二、技术流程 ?...5.工程区裁剪 (1)打开矢量文件“花溪区行政边界.shp”,并显示在视窗中,选择Linear2%拉伸显示。...(是否掩膜多边形外像元):选择Yes。 lMask Background Value(裁剪背景值):0。 (4)选择输出路径及文件名,单击OK按钮裁剪图像。 如图3所示: ?...NDVIV - NDVIS) 式中,NDVI为归一化植被指数;NDVIS为完全裸土或无植被覆盖区域NDVI值,NDVIV则代表完全植被所覆盖像元NDVI值,即纯植被像元NDVI值。...,此时需要把图像按照“花溪区行政边界”进行裁剪,方可进行后续操作。

2.7K50

【专业技术】Qt新玩意

作为范例,假设你要重用按钮项目.因此需要定义一个QDeclarativeItem子类实现按钮功能,与QToolButton继承于QWidget 一样,按上面的原则, QDeclarativeButton...但这些已经Qt中QAction实现了. QAction是UI无关,可绑定到QPushButton, QCheckBox, QMenu,QToolButton,以及其他可视部件....因此QML中以及具有了复选框功能--利用QAction.仅在QML中定义--按钮外观,状态过度,如何精确响应鼠标,键盘,或触摸输入....为实现这个可重用按钮,需要简单创建一个QML组件....父部件 父部件提供了通用方法访问任意子部件.QTabWidget 提供可访问多个页面(pages)接口,同时只有一个page显示,以及切换page机制(QTabBar).QScrollArea

2.9K60

【C++】Qt:QML介绍与入门示例

使用QML,您可以使用易于理解和编写代码来创建用户界面,并通过使用属性绑定和信号槽机制来实现交互逻辑。...组件化和重用:Qt Quick鼓励将用户界面拆分为可重用组件。这样可以提高开发效率,并促进界面元素一致性和可维护性。 属性绑定:通过属性绑定,您可以在QML中声明对象之间依赖关系。...Qt Quick提供了丰富控件库和工具,以及强大功能来处理用户输入、布局管理和数据模型。它广泛应用于跨平台开发,包括桌面应用程序、移动应用程序以及嵌入式设备上图形界面。 2....} } Label { id: label text: "这里将显示按钮点击结果" } } }...QML与C++交互示例 创建一个空Qt Quick程序。

13810

全面认识 Qt Widgets、QML、Qt Quick

Qt Quick 使用 QML 作为声明语言,来设计以用户界面为中心应用程序。严格来讲,Qt Quick 是一个用于 QML 工具包,允许以 QML 语言来开发图形界面。...当然,还有其他工具包用于 QML: 图形化(例如:Sailfish Silica 或 BlackBerry Cascades) 非图形(例如:QBS - QMake/CMake/make ......从 Qt 5.5 开始,加入了一个新模块 QtQuick3D,它提供使用 QML 语言创建 3D 应用程序/游戏能力,其使用是一个命名为 FrameGraph 新引擎,而非 Scene Graph...模块、属性和方法、类型和 API、C++ 代码(QtDeclarative 移除了,替代它是 Qt QML 和 Qt Quick 模块)、QML 插件更改。...这时,QML 应用开发适合使用 C++ 来进行扩展,以便在后台执行这些密集型任务,而界面设计和一些简单逻辑(例如:按钮变色、换肤)都可以在 JS 中完成。

5.3K20

1.2.1 Qt Quick UI项目

上一小节我们创建了带后台cpp工程,有些时候我们只想测试QML相关内容,希望可以快速显示界面效果,这时候我们就可以创建Qt Quick UI项目。...Qt Quick UI项目里面只包含QML和js代码,没有添加任何C++代码。对于qml文件,可以直接显示界面效果。...工程 (1)在其他项目中选择Qt Quick UI Prototype image.png (2)填写项目名称然后点击下一步直到完成 image.png (3)项目创建完毕 image.png 2、点击工具...->外部->Qt quick->qmlscene 可直接预览当前界面,或者直接点击运行按钮(win+R快捷键) image.png image.png 扩展: image.png helloqml.qmlproject...是项目文件,能看到这里指定了项目中qml文件,JavaScript文件和图片文件所在目录。

1.2K10

Axure RP8入门之基本操作篇

只需在文本框属性中{提交按钮}列表中选择相应元件即可 ### 16.设置鼠标移入元件时提示 在文本框属性中{元件提示}中输入提示内容即可。...### 23.设置元件不同状态时样式 点击元件属性中各个交互样式名称,即可设置元件在不同状态时呈现样式。这些样式在交互触发时,就会显示出来。...元件上点击,菜单中也有相应选项。 切割:可将图片进行水平与垂直切割,将图片分割开。 裁剪:可将图片中某一部分取出。裁剪分为几种,分别是裁剪、剪切、和复制。...## 第五章 功能设置 ### 41.设置形状并排显示细边框 在【菜单】-【项目】选项列表中,选择【项目设置】;在弹出面板中进行{边界对齐}设置。...### 52.为原型添加标志 在生成HTML设置中有【标志】设置,可以为原型添加图片标识或文字标题。原型发布后会显示在工具页面面板中。

5.1K30

「Adobe国际认证」Adobe Photoshop调整裁剪、旋转和画布大小

裁剪并修齐照片”命令最适于外形轮廓十分清晰图像。如果“裁剪并修齐照片”命令无法正确处理图像文件,请使用裁剪工具。 1.打开包含要分离图像扫描文件。 2.选择包含这些图像图层。 3....注意:如果“裁剪并修齐照片”命令对您某一张图像进行拆分不正确,请围绕该图像和部分背景建立一个选区边界,然后在选取该命令时按住 Alt 键 (Windows) 或 Option 键 (Mac OS)。...Photoshop 可拉直图像并可以自动对其进行裁剪。若要显示范围超出新建文档边界图像区域,请选择“编辑”>“还原”。...如果希望非破坏性地旋转图像以便查看,请使用“旋转”工具。 使用“图像旋转”命令可以旋转或翻转整个图像。这些命令不适用于单个图层或图层一部分、路径以及选区边界。...单击“播放选定动作”按钮。 动作将会播放,同时在照片周围创建框架。

2.5K20

程序打包问题及解决方法汇总

一直来问得最多是关于windows系统上程序打包上问题。经过一段时间整理,将一些问题和解决方法都列出来供大家参考。...Qt君:可能是你打包时候使用了版本不对应windeploqt.exe工具,你当时使用是什么版本windeploqt.exe?...0x06 小白:这个问题很诡异,它又不提示库找不到,就显示了这信息,该怎么解决呢? ?...0x08   小白:这次太糟了,双击程序完全没反应,只是一个简单QML应用,怎么回事呀?   Qt君:由于QML应用大量使用了插件形式缘故吧。...版本不一致程序库会知道各种奇怪问题。如:5.12.1程序放在5.12.2库中。 找缺库工具还可以使用depends.exe。

1.9K20

PyQt5编写跨平台CDN上传工具桌面版

三、PyQt5相关知识点~ Mac上折腾Qt Designer工具使用,折腾Qt Creator工具使用,这两个都是用来拖拽式实现界面设计工具 如何隐藏标题栏 QPushButton如何去掉边框...图片自适应QLabel大小 使用ui文件生成资源文件 使用.qrc 生成资源文件 状态栏信息左右分屏展示 输入框提示信息置灰 输入框未输入信息时对应按钮为不可用状态 登陆页面和主页面的切换如何实现 简单页面布局...QSS 看下PyQt5和QML集成,因为这个可以实现Material Design风格页面,页面已经很直观了 fbs工具使用学习 代码混淆,防止反编译,因为这里面涉及到CDN对应key和LDAP对应账号...七、GUI工具概览 ?...,快速实现需求,可能是我姿势不对,用这两个工具整出来效果还不如TK,TK是原生模块,这块是优势~, 选择一个你钟意,搞起来吧~

1.9K30

Qt widget vs Qt Quick

三种全新技术共同构成了 Qt Quick 用户界面创建工具包:一个改进 Qt Creator IDE、一种新增简便易学语言 (QML) 和一个新加入 Qt 库中名为QtDeclarative 模块...随着 Qt 不断迭代,QML/Qt Quick 也可用于开发传统桌面程序,而且效率越来越高,这样以来,便可以用 QML/Qt Quick 做任何你想做事情。...QML/QtQuick 作为 Qt 绝对核心,特别是对于界面要求较高开发者来说,其作用更为重要。...在这些情况下,QML 应用开发适合使用 C++ 来进行扩展,以便在后台执行资源密集型任务,而界面设计和一些简单逻辑(例如:按钮变色、换肤、变形等)都可以在 JS 中完成。...使用 C++ 创建数据可从 QML 直接访问,而 QML 对象也可从 C++ 代码进行访问。

7.6K11

ubuntu16.04安装搜狗输入法_ubuntu18.04安装搜狗输入法

首先安装fcitx 一、检测是否安装fcitx 首先检测是否有fcitx,因为搜狗拼音依赖fcitx > fcitx 提示: 程序“fcitx”尚未安装。...Ubuntu 18.04安装确认界面。点击“安装”,输入root账户密码,就开始安装了。 Ubuntu 22.04双击安装文件后,弹出“打开方式”界面,选择“软件安装”,点击“打开”按钮。...在弹出“sougoupinyin”界面上,点击“安装”按钮。然后会弹出密码框,输入root账户密码。确认后进行安装过程。 安装完成重启Ubuntu。...sudo apt install libqt5qml5 libqt5quick5 libqt5quickwidgets5 qml-module-qtquick2 sudo apt install libgsettings-qt1...更改设置,点击输入操作条上扳手(4.0版本是齿轮)按钮,可以设置外观,设置熟悉习惯,还可以登录个人中心,同步个人词库。发现搜狗拼音输入法4.0.1我没有找到登录个人中心地方,不知道怎么回事。

1.6K20

QT之Qml使用QSystemTrayIcon实现系统托盘

qmlRegisterType 是一个可以将C++实现类在QML中调用,连接C++和QML一个工具,是一个非常重要函数。...它总共4个参数:第一个参数* uri指的是QML中import后内容,相当于头文件名,第二个第三个参数分别是主次版本号,第四个指的是QML中类名字。...(注意第四个QML类名首字母一定要大写,要不然会报错。) 它与setContextProperty区别是: //简单上下文属性,对应值为QVariant类型。...类实例方法需要qml中调用时,需要在函数前面加上Q_INVOKABLE宏。...- 树莓派QT教程 微雪课堂 【QT】QML与C++混合编程详解_会飞代码UP博客-CSDN博客_qt和c++混合编程 QML与C++集成—— - 走看看 树莓派

2.6K30

HTML-CSS基础学习

更优秀错误处理 更多取代脚本标记 HTML5应该独立于设备 开发进程透明 HTML5开发工具 Dreamweaver CS Nodeped++ HBuilder Sublime Text WebStorm...type="password"> 提交按钮 重置按钮 普通按钮 ...,值大会覆盖值小对象,相同值先声明显示 top 对象参照相对物相对顶边界向下偏移位置。...right 对象参照相对右边界向左偏移位置,auto类似top bottom 对象参照相对上边界向左偏移位置,auto类似top left 对象参照相对左边界向左偏移位置,auto类似top...overflow-y属性 指明如果溢出元素内容区域的话是否对内容上下边缘进行裁剪 overflow -visible 不裁剪内容,可能会显示这内容框外 -hidden 裁剪内容,不提供滚动机制

4.8K30
领券